Generac G-Force 1000 Series Engine

The Generac G-Force 1000 Series is a 1 L 2-cylinder naturally aspirated engine rated at 3600 rpm, producing up to 16 kW. It powers generator sets from Generac, including the 15 kW EcoGen, 20 kW 3-Phase, G007034-0 and G007035. It holds 1.8 L (0.5 gal) of oil.

Adjust Valve Clearance adjustment

⚠ Allow engine to cool before adjusting valve clearance

⚠ AVR fan operates for 80 minutes after shutdown

Tools: 13mm wrench, 10mm Allen wrench, Feeler gauge

  1. Remove spark plug wires and spark plugs
  2. Remove four screws attaching valve cover, discard gasket
  3. Verify piston at top dead center (TDC) of compression stroke
  4. Loosen rocker jam nut with 13mm wrench
  5. Turn pivot ball stud with 10mm Allen wrench while checking clearance with feeler gauge
  6. Tighten jam nut to 174 in-lbs (19.68 Nm) while holding pivot ball stud
  7. Recheck valve clearance
  8. Install new valve cover gasket and valve cover, torque fasteners to 60 in-lbs (6.8 Nm) in cross pattern
  9. Install spark plugs, torque to 18 ft-lbs (25 Nm)
  10. Connect AVR fan and 4-pin connector
  11. Install AVR filter housing, torque to 50-96 in-lbs (6-11 Nm)
  12. Repeat for other cylinder if necessary
Adjusting Magneto Flywheel Gap adjustment

⚠ Air gap between ignition magneto and flywheel on single cylinder engines is not adjustable.

Tools: 0.008-0.012 inch thickness gauge

  1. Rotate the flywheel until the magnet is under the module (armature) laminations.
  2. Place a 0.008-0.012 inch (0.20-0.30mm) thickness gauge between flywheel magnet and module laminations.
  3. Loosen the mounting screws and let the magnet pull the magneto down against the thickness gauge.
  4. Tighten both mounting screws.
  5. To remove the thickness gauge, rotate the flywheel.
  6. Repeat the above procedure for the second magneto.

Check and Adjust Engine Governor (Single Cylinder Units) adjustment

Tools: Frequency meter, torque wrench

  1. Loosen the governor clamp bolt.
  2. Hold the governor lever at wide open throttle position.
  3. Rotate the governor shaft clockwise as far as it will go.
  4. Tighten the governor lever clamp bolt to 70 inch-pounds (8 N-m).
  5. Start the generator; let it stabilize and warm up at no-load.
  6. Connect a frequency meter across the generator AC output leads.
  7. Turn the primary adjust screw to obtain a frequency of 61.5 Hz.
  8. Turn the secondary adjust screw to obtain a frequency of 62.5 Hz.
Check and Adjust Valves adjustment

Tools: 10mm allen wrench, flat feeler gauge, torque wrench

  1. Remove the four (4) screws from the rocker cover.
  2. Remove the rocker cover and rocker cover gasket.
  3. Loosen the rocker arm jam nut.
  4. Use a 10mm allen wrench to turn the pivot ball stud.
  5. Check clearance between rocker arm and valve stem with a flat feeler gauge.
  6. Set valve clearance to 0.05-0.1mm (0.002-0.004 in.) cold.
  7. Hold pivot ball stud with allen wrench and tighten rocker arm jam nut to 174 inch pounds.
  8. Recheck valve clearance to make sure it did not change.
  9. Re-install rocker cover gasket, rocker cover and the four screws.
